Job Purpose

  • To provide quality and accurate business administrative support services to internal and external stakeholders enabling Nedbank to achieve its business goals.

Job Responsibilities

  • Action stakeholder requests by capturing and processing the administration request on the relevant system.
  • Action vendor invoice payments by capturing and processing the data on the relevant system.
  • Perform reconciliations from Supplier invoice and general ledger accounts by comparing with the supporting documents and Management Information Systems (MIS).
  • Contribute to revenue increase by driving the submitted sales to completion.
  • Compile a catalogue of services by allocating costs per product.
  • Ensure recovery of costs for services rendered by maintaining and monitoring the transfer pricing system.
  • Ensure delivery of value for services rendered by utilising product MIS as input into vendor engagement meetings for the purpose of driving down costs.
  • Monitor departmental financial performance by analysing actual to budget variances.
  • Contribute to efficient budget compilation by applying statistical growth information to financial expenditure requirements.
  • Minimise financial and reputational risk by ensuring accuracy of processing activities.
  • Minimise operational costs by avoiding unnecessary expenditure.
  • Provide feedback to internal and external stakeholders by generating and making available relevant reports and MIS.
  • Meet and exceed internal and external client needs by timeously responding to queries and actioning the request within the Service Level Agreement (SLA)
  • Ensure to follow through relevant tasks by monitoring and verifying the process flow till completion.
  • Ensure to verify and authenticate reports, data and transactions by physically extracting, generating and checking reports from the system.
  • Verify client information on systems in accordance with Nedbank policies and FICA rules.
